You are viewing a plain text version of this content. The canonical link for it is here.
Posted to cvs@cocoon.apache.org by jo...@apache.org on 2006/10/08 13:42:20 UTC

svn commit: r454132 - /cocoon/trunk/blocks/cocoon-forms/cocoon-forms-impl/src/main/java/org/apache/cocoon/forms/util/JavaScriptHelper.java

Author: joerg
Date: Sun Oct  8 04:42:19 2006
New Revision: 454132

URL: http://svn.apache.org/viewvc?view=rev&rev=454132
Log:
introduce a JavaScriptFlowHelper extending FlowHelper in core for the JS-specific unwrap() method,
FOM_JavaScriptFlowHelper now extends JavaScriptFlowHelper (might be merged?)

Modified:
    cocoon/trunk/blocks/cocoon-forms/cocoon-forms-impl/src/main/java/org/apache/cocoon/forms/util/JavaScriptHelper.java

Modified: cocoon/trunk/blocks/cocoon-forms/cocoon-forms-impl/src/main/java/org/apache/cocoon/forms/util/JavaScriptHelper.java
URL: http://svn.apache.org/viewvc/cocoon/trunk/blocks/cocoon-forms/cocoon-forms-impl/src/main/java/org/apache/cocoon/forms/util/JavaScriptHelper.java?view=diff&rev=454132&r1=454131&r2=454132
==============================================================================
--- cocoon/trunk/blocks/cocoon-forms/cocoon-forms-impl/src/main/java/org/apache/cocoon/forms/util/JavaScriptHelper.java (original)
+++ cocoon/trunk/blocks/cocoon-forms/cocoon-forms-impl/src/main/java/org/apache/cocoon/forms/util/JavaScriptHelper.java Sun Oct  8 04:42:19 2006
@@ -23,8 +23,8 @@
 
 import org.apache.avalon.framework.CascadingRuntimeException;
 import org.apache.cocoon.components.flow.FlowHelper;
+import org.apache.cocoon.components.flow.javascript.JavaScriptFlowHelper;
 import org.apache.cocoon.components.flow.javascript.fom.FOM_JavaScriptFlowHelper;
-import org.apache.cocoon.components.flow.util.PipelineUtil;
 import org.mozilla.javascript.Context;
 import org.mozilla.javascript.Function;
 import org.mozilla.javascript.JavaScriptException;
@@ -210,7 +210,7 @@
             }
 
             Object result = script.exec(ctx, scope);
-            return PipelineUtil.unwrap(result);
+            return JavaScriptFlowHelper.unwrap(result);
         } finally {
             Context.exit();
         }
@@ -240,7 +240,7 @@
             }
             func.setParentScope(scope);
             Object result = func.call(ctx, scope, thisObject == null? null: Context.toObject(thisObject, scope), arguments);
-            return PipelineUtil.unwrap(result);
+            return JavaScriptFlowHelper.unwrap(result);
         } finally {
             Context.exit();
         }